[JavaTech] riport (j2ee flame :)

Viktor Szathmary vszathmary at freshdirect.com
2001. Nov. 15., Cs, 10:51:17 CET


hi,

> >es ha mar a j2ee "egyszerusiteseinel" tartunk, szerintem az sem teszi
> >jobba az egeszet, hogy mondjuk egy bean home es remote 
> implementaciojat
> >ugyanabban az osztalyban kell eszkozolod - csak eppen mas elvek
> 
> Ezt kifejtened?
> Homenal csak interfacet definialok, az appserver irja meg nekem az
> implementaciot annak fuggvenyeben, hogy milyen protokollt hasznalok

elnezest, nem voltam preciz a megfogalmazassal, valojaban nem a home es
a remote implementaciorol beszelek, hanem a bean implementaciorol :)

mondjuk egy BMP entity beanrol van szo... ugy vettem eszre, hogy a
tapasztalatlanabb programozokat megteveszti az hogy pl egy
ejbFindByAkarmit meg mondjuk az akarmiBusinessMethod-ot ugyanott kell
implementalni.. pedig nincs igazan kozuk egymashoz: a biz method a bean
peldanyon operal, mig a finder termeszetesen NEM (de persze kell hozza
egy bean objektumpeldany amin meghivhatja :) - csak epp a Sun ide
sikeritette.

ez nem nagy gond, de szerintem tisztabb lett volna ha nem keverik egy
osztalyba a ket dolgot... meg ha mar igy van akkor minek ez a naming
convention az "ejb" prefixszel, amikor a biz methodusokra nem terjed
ki...

szoval nincs baj az EJB-vel, mindenki orul neki nagyon, viszont lehetett
volna elegansabban is sokmindent.. :)
egy elegans APIval egyreszt orom dolgozni.. masreszt vegyuk a
hatekonysagot :))) tegyuk fel hogy 20 percet kell azzal tolteni, hogy
megertessem a programozoval a fenti dolgot (vagy kijavitsak vmit amit
elrontott mert nem tudta)... a programozo meg a magyarazo orabere legyen
olcso, 20 ill 40 USD :)) akkor ez a 20p 20 USD. ha mondjuk 100.000 EJB
projekt van a vilagon, akkor az mar 2millio USD... :) szoval ilyen
skalan mar szamit, hogy mennyire elegans egy API :)) vegyuk csak a win32
api-t.. eheh :))


	viktor



További információk a(z) JavaTech levelezőlistáról